The words terra-cotta literally translate to cooked earth in Italian, and its that baking process in a kiln at high temperatures that gives these tiles their weather-resistant properties. The only drawbacks for this stylish energy-efficient choice are the weight of the tiles and the material costs. In fact, clay tiles have been known to stand up to the heat for centuries, regularly lasting as long as 50 years or more.
